The Sony HCD-WZ88D is a compact stereo system featuring a CD player, AM/FM tuner, cassette deck, and auxiliary input. It includes dual speakers, remote control, and various audio enhancement features like Mega Bass. Designed for home audio enjoyment, it offers multiple playback options and sound customization. Below are key sections covering setup, operation, features, and maintenance.
Key components: Main unit with CD player and cassette deck, two speakers, remote control, power cord, and antenna wires.
| Feature | Description |
|---|---|
| CD Player | Plays audio CDs, CD-R/RW |
| Cassette Deck | Playback and recording function |
| AM/FM Tuner | 30 station presets (20 FM, 10 AM) |
| Mega Bass | Enhances low-frequency sound |
| Remote Control | Wireless operation of main functions |
| Auxiliary Input | Connect MP3 players or other audio sources |
| Sleep Timer | Automatic shut-off after set time |
| Headphone Jack | For private listening |
| Speaker Terminals | Connect included speakers |
| Power Switch | Turns system on/off |
Unpack all components carefully. Place main unit on stable, level surface.
WARNING! Ensure proper ventilation around unit. Do not place near heat sources or in humid environments.
Front panel controls: POWER, CD OPEN/CLOSE, TAPE PLAY/STOP, TUNER BAND, VOLUME, BASS/TREBLE.
Remote: POWER, Numeric buttons, PLAY/PAUSE, STOP, SKIP, TUNER, TAPE, CD, AUX, VOLUME, MUTE, SLEEP.
Display indicators: Shows track number, time, radio frequency, tape direction. Function buttons: Select source (CD, TUNER, TAPE, AUX). Sound controls: BASS, TREBLE, MEGA BASS on/off. Timer functions: SLEEP (15-90 minutes), DAILY timer for automatic operation.
Supports standard audio CDs, CD-R, CD-RW.
Note: Some CD-R/RW discs may not play depending on recording quality.
Auto-reverse playback, manual recording capability.
CAUTION! Never leave tapes in deck when not in use. Keep deck clean of dust.
Manual and automatic tuning options.
Tip: Extend FM wire antenna fully and position for best reception.
AUX input for MP3 players, smartphones, or other audio sources.
Note: For recording from external source, connect to AUX IN and use cassette recording function.
Customize audio to your preference.
Experiment with settings for different music types: MEGA BASS for rock/dance, reduced treble for vocal clarity.
Unplug system before cleaning. Use soft, dry cloth for exterior.
CAUTION! Never use abrasive cleaners or solvents. Do not insert objects into vents or openings.
|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
|---|---|---|
| No power | Power cord not connected | Check wall outlet and power cord connection |
| No sound from speakers | Speaker wires loose | Check red/black connections at both ends |
| CD won't play | Disc dirty or inserted wrong | Clean disc; ensure label-side up |
| Poor radio reception | Antenna not positioned well | Adjust FM wire antenna; rotate AM loop |
| Remote not working | Batteries dead or obstructed | Replace batteries; point directly at sensor |
| Tape won't record | Record tab broken on cassette | Use cassette with intact record tab |
| Distorted sound | Volume too high | Reduce volume on source and main unit |
Reset: Unplug unit for 5 minutes to reset microprocessor.
